Cours de Python en PDF

Ce cours complet de Python vous guide pas à pas dans l'apprentissage de ce langage polyvalent, en commençant par les bases fondamentales : variables, opérations d'affichage et manipulation des listes. Vous découvrirez ensuite les structures de contrôle avec les boucles (for/while) et les comparaisons, avant de plonger dans la gestion des fichiers et la création de vos premières fonctions. Ces notions essentielles constituent le socle qui vous permettra d'aborder sereinement les concepts plus avancés du langage.

Le cœur du cours de programmation Python approfondit les types de données complexes : chaînes de caractères (méthodes de manipulation), listes (compréhensions, slicing) et les structures clés que sont les dictionnaires et tuples. Vous apprendrez à organiser votre code efficacement en créant vos propres modules, puis découvrirez la puissance des expressions régulières pour le traitement et l'analyse de textes. Une section spéciale est consacrée aux modules utiles en bioinformatique, montrant l'application concrète de Python dans ce domaine scientifique.

La formation intègre un module pratique sur Jupyter Notebook, l'environnement interactif incontournable pour le calcul scientifique et l'analyse de données. Vous maîtriserez son utilisation pour créer des documents combinant code exécutable, visualisations et texte explicatif. Le couronnement du cours est l'introduction à la programmation orientée objet (POO), où vous apprendrez à définir des classes, créer des objets et exploiter les principes d'encapsulation pour structurer des programmes complexes.

Ce programme d'apprentissage de Python est conçu pour les débutants absolus comme pour les développeurs d'autres langages souhaitant se reconvertir. Grâce à une progression pédagogique soignée et des exercices pratiques variés, vous acquerrez une solide maîtrise de Python, vous permettant aussi bien d'automatiser des tâches fastidieuses que de développer des applications complexes. La polyvalence de ces compétences ouvre des perspectives dans de nombreux domaines : analyse de données, bioinformatique, intelligence artificielle ou développement web.

Déscription : Ce cours a été conçu à l’origine pour les étudiants débutants en programmation Python des filières de biologie et de biochimie, cours en PDF.
Niveau : Débutant
Envoyé le : 2 Dec 2018
Taille : 1.64 Mo
Type de fichier: pdf
Pages : 186
Auteur : Patrick Fuchs et Pierre Poulain
Licence : Creative commons
Téléchargement : 14793
Évaluation: 4.1/5   Total des votes : 11

Dans la même categorie
Python au lycée
Formation Python au lycée (PDF, 1.85 Mo)
Python pour la biologie
Formation Python pour la biologie (PDF, 3.83 MB)
Python: Introduction
Formation Python: Introduction (PDF, 404.99 Ko)
Python à usage scientifique
Formation Python à usage scientifique (PDF, 1.34 Mo)
Python: SciPy (calcul scientifique)
Formation Python: SciPy (calcul scientifique) (PDF, 387.46 Ko)
Programmer en Python
Formation Programmer en Python (PDF, 340.03 Ko)